Tucson, Ariz. - Feb. 15, 2024 – The Coronado National Forest is implementing a road maintenance and improvement project that will enhance the visitor experience at Sabino Canyon Recreation Area. Approximately 5 miles of road within the recreation area will be repaved. The project begins February 21 and is …

WebSabino Canyon- one of the premier natural areas in Southern Arizona, is located at the base of the Santa Catalina Mountains at 5700 N. Sabino Canyon Road, Tucson, AZ 85750. Features: Interpretive Site, Accessible, Fee charged for some activities, Picnic tables, Toilets, Drinking Water, and Parking.
